DEQ, Cultural and Natural Resources at odds over settlement agreement with Wake Stone
The Umstead Coalition, a group of park lovers, mountain bikers and environmental advocates, oppose the quarry. In the background are signs posted by the RDU Airport Authority warning people on Old Reedy Creek Road not to trespass on its property. Photo: Lisa SorgThe N.C. Department of Environmental Quality and Wake Stone have reached a settlement agreement regarding the controversial expansion of the Triangle Quarry next to Umstead State Park, but the agency still must pay $500,000 in attorneys’ fees.
